#157214 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#157214 is composed of 8.2% red, 44.7% green and 7.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 81.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 82.5% yellow and 55.3% black. It has a hue angle of 119.4 degrees, a saturation of 70.1% and a lightness of 26.3%. #157214 color hex could be obtained by blending #2ae428 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

Shades and Tints of #157214
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030e02 is the darkest color, while #fcfffc is the lightest one.

Tones of #157214
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#424442 is the less saturated color, while #068105 is the most saturated one.
